Taurine from energy drinks can feed cancer and destroy bones

Last year, the scientific community was rocked by the news that the popular supplement taurine, which is often found in sports nutrition and energy drinks, turned out to be the fuel for leukemia. However, the bad news did not end there. The same team of researchers from the Wilmot Cancer Institute found out that the process of feeding the tumor has another dangerous side effect. When cancer cells absorb an amino acid, they literally eat up healthy tissues. As a result, bones, for which taurine is vital for strength, remain without nutrition and become brittle.

Bone marrow is a unique environment where blood and bone tissue cells are born. Leukemia often hides and develops here. Dr. Jivisha Bajaj, who led the study, explains the situation simply: there is fierce competition. Cancer cells behave aggressively and intercept all available taurine. For normal stem cells (MSCs), which are supposed to build a skeleton, this is a disaster. Without the necessary building materials, they cannot fully perform their work. It turns out to be a paradox: a substance that normally strengthens the body, in conditions of illness, becomes the cause of its destruction, as it gets to the wrong guys. Initially, scientists did not plan to study bones. Kristina Kashuba, a graduate student in the laboratory, noticed the oddity during experiments with mice. Rodents lacking the ability to absorb taurine had very weak and brittle skeletons. This observation led the team to dig deeper. The analysis showed that bone stem cells have special transport channels for this amino acid. If this flow is blocked, the cells age prematurely and lose their ability to renew bones. This discovery poses a difficult dilemma for doctors: blocking taurine can stop cancer but kill bones, and its supplements can strengthen the skeleton but feed the tumor. Taurine is a naturally occurring substance that we get from meat, fish, and eggs. It is usually useful for a healthy person. But in the context of oncology, everything is changing. The tumor is able to intercept resources intended for normal life, using them for its growth. Bajaj strongly recommends that cancer patients refrain from taking taurine supplements without consulting a doctor. An energy drink or dietary supplement can play a cruel joke, increasing the disease instead of giving strength. Understanding these subtle mechanisms will help in the future to create more accurate drugs that will starve cancer without harming the rest of the body.
